What Makes the Redway Battery Cost-Effective for Logistics Operations?
Unlike lead-acid batteries, the Redway 36V 240Ah eliminates watering and equalization costs. Its 5,000+ cycle lifespan cuts replacement expenses by 50% over 5 years. Colombian warehouses using this battery save $8,000 annually in energy and labor costs, thanks to rapid 1.5-hour charging and zero degradation during partial charging.
Logistics managers across South America prioritize total cost of ownership (TCO) when selecting forklift batteries. The Redway model reduces TCO by 62% compared to traditional options through three key mechanisms:
| Cost Factor | Lead-Acid | Redway Lithium |
|---|---|---|
| Energy Consumption | 15 kWh/cycle | 9.8 kWh/cycle |
| Maintenance Hours/Month | 6-8 hours | 0.5 hours |
| Cycle Life | 1,200 cycles | 5,000 cycles |
Peruvian fruit exporters using Redway batteries achieved 22-month ROI through reduced downtime during peak harvest seasons. The battery’s adaptive charging accepts unstable rural grid power common in Andean regions, preventing voltage-related equipment damage.
Which Features Adapt Best to South America’s Climate Challenges?
The Redway battery’s IP54-rated casing withstands humidity in Amazonian regions, while its thermal management system operates flawlessly in -20°C to 60°C. Chilean wineries in arid zones benefit from dust resistance, and Argentine ports rely on vibration-proof construction for rough terrain handling.
Field tests in extreme environments demonstrate the battery’s resilience:
| Region | Challenge | Redway Solution |
|---|---|---|
| Amazon Basin | 98% humidity | Hermetic seals prevent moisture ingress |
| Atacama Desert | 50°C daytime heat | Active cooling maintains 35°C cell temp |
| Patagonia | -30°C winters | Self-heating cells enable cold starts |
Ecuadorian flower growers in mountainous regions report 99.7% uptime despite daily temperature swings of 40°C. The battery’s pressure-equalization vents prevent altitude-induced expansion, crucial for Bolivian mining operations at 4,000+ meters.
